Configure network options
This section contains information about configuring the printer’s network settings.
For information about opening and using specific management tools, see Overview of printer
management tools.
For a list of current settings, print a configuration page. See
Understanding the configuration page.
Use this tool... ...to do the following.
Embedded Web server z To configure network parameters: Click the Networking tab.
z To set a static IP address: Click the Networking tab, select
Manual from the IP Configuration Method drop-down list,
enter the static IP address in the IP Address box, enter the
Host Name, Subnet Mask, and Default Gateway, if needed,
and click Apply.
Note: It is not recommended that you assign a static IP address
to the printer. However, a static IP address might resolve certain
setup and printing problems, such as a conflict with a personal
firewall.
